Drain-water often takes with it significant amounts of heat. A heat recovery system uses warm drain water to warm pipes that are bringing in fresh, clean water on its way to your water heater - thereby reducing the energy the water heater needs to expend to do its job.

What You Need to Do
  • Step 1
    Engage a plumber to assist you evaluate and install a drain-water heat recovery system.
